Sardinia by Motorbike: Why a "Base Camp" Strategy is the Best Way to Ride

There is an old way of visiting Sardinia by motorbike: the "itinerant tour," sleeping in a different place every night. On paper, it sounds romantic. In reality? It means packing and unpacking your bags every morning, riding a bike weighed down by heavy panniers, and spending precious hours checking in instead of riding.
 

Experienced motorcyclists have discovered a better way: The "Base Camp" Strategy.
 

Sassari: The Center of the Compass Choosing Villa Malvasio as your fixed base doesn't mean staying still. It means starting every morning light, without luggage, riding 300 km of spectacular curves, and returning every evening to a luxury property with a pool. From here, you have a different "loop" every day:


The Technical Loop (Osilo & Tempio): Spectacular roads, grippy asphalt, and high-altitude curves.


The Legend (Alghero - Bosa): One of the most beautiful coastal roads in the Mediterranean, 45 km of curves overlooking the sea.


The Great North: Ride towards Castelsardo, Santa Teresa Gallura, and Palau, with a fast return in the evening.


The Wild West: Porto Ferro, Argentiera, and the famous La Pelosa beach in Stintino.


The Van & Trailer Problem: Here You Are Safe Many bikers from Northern Europe arrive with vans or trailers to transport their bikes and avoid the long motorways. The question is always the same: "Where do I leave my van for a week?". Villa Malvasio offers a large, secure, and private parking area. Unload your bikes, park your van, and forget about it until departure. Your bikes stay safe, and you sleep soundly.
